You are comparing to wireless services. Verizon changes $35 a month and $5 per gigabyte of data.
ikadub [295]
A) Gigabytes = x
B) 35+5x = 25+10x
10 = 5x
2 = x
C) After 2 gigabytes, the wireless services will cost the same ($45)
